Quarto Markdown at a glance

Quarto Markdown

QMD arrived with Quarto as a broader multi-language successor to R Markdown, extending the literate-programming and reproducible-publishing model beyond R-centric workflows into a more general scientific publishing system.

AZW3 at a glance

AZW3

Amazon's Kindle publishing guidance positioned Kindle Format 8 as a newer generation than classic MOBI, with broader layout and styling capabilities.

Why convert Quarto Markdown to AZW3?

Choose AZW3 as target when producing an ebook for Kindle devices or Amazon-oriented reading environments, especially when the content benefits from more modern ebook styling than older AZW offers.

What changes when converting Quarto Markdown to AZW3?

Convert to AZW3 when producing an ebook for Kindle devices or Amazon-oriented reading environments, especially when the content benefits from more modern ebook styling than older AZW offers. It is a good target for polished Kindle-ready releases and managed personal ebook libraries. For neutral authoring and exchange, EPUB remains the more portable source format.
